1933 Goudey Babe Ruth (#53) The 1933 Goudey issue has long been one of the most popular pre-war sets of all-time. Not only is it loaded with Hall of Famers like Ruth, Gehrig, Rogers Hornsby, Mel Ott, and many others, but it’s huge — for the time — with a 240-card checklist. It’s visually striking, too, with realistic player paintings ...

1933 Goudey Babe Ruth #53. Estimated Value in PSA 8 Near-Mint/Mint Condition: $120,000. Of the four Goudey Ruth cards, the “Yellow Ruth” is considered to be the toughest to find in top condition and among the most valuable baseball cards in general. Collectors love this card and many have it high up on their want list.

In their infancy, baseball cards were packaged with tobacco and candy. In 1933, Goudey introduced a concept that Topps would popularize, issuing baseball cards with gum. From 1914 to 1935, he played in Major League Baseball (MLB) and rewrote the American sports history.WebRuth retired in 1935 after a partial season with the Boston Braves, ending his 22-year big league career with 714 home runs. His lifetime statistics also include 2,873 hits, 506 doubles, 2,174 runs, 2,214 RBI, a .342 batting average, a .474 on-base percentage and a .690 slugging percentage.
